WebbWhen studies of biological organisms in hot springs began in the 1960s, scientists thought that the life of thermophilic bacteria could not be sustained in temperatures above about 55 °C (131 °F). [1] Soon, … WebbThermophiles produce some of the bright colors of Grand Prismatic Spring, Yellowstone National Park. A thermophile is an organism—a type of extremophile —that thrives at relatively high temperatures, between 41 and 122 °C (106 and 252 °F). [1] [2] Many thermophiles are archaea, though they can be bacteria or fungi.
